Tapioca Plant And Its Origins

The tapioca plant, scientifically known as Manihot esculenta, is a tropical, woody shrub native to the Amazon basin. It belongs to the spurge family and is prized for its starchy tuberous roots, which are used to produce tapioca. The plant has been cultivated for centuries in South America and was later introduced to other tropical regions around the world.

The tapioca plant is characterized by its thick, knobby roots that store high amounts of starch, making them a valuable food source. The tuberous roots are harvested and processed to extract the starchy substance, which is then dried and ground into the familiar pearl-like tapioca pearls or flour. In addition to being a staple food for many cultures, the tapioca plant is also used in various industries, such as biofuel production and textile manufacturing.

Culinary Uses Of Tapioca

Tapioca, derived from the cassava plant, boasts a variety of culinary uses that have earned it a place in kitchens worldwide. Its most common application is in the creation of tapioca pearls, which are integral to the popular tapioca pudding. These pearls are made by extracting starch from the cassava root, forming it into small, round balls, and then drying them. Tapioca pearls are utilized in both sweet and savory dishes, adding texture and flavor to desserts, soups, and casseroles.

In addition to tapioca pearls, tapioca flour is a versatile ingredient commonly used in gluten-free baking. Given its neutrality in taste and light, airy texture, it is an ideal substitute for traditional flour in recipes. Tapioca flour is also utilized as a thickening agent in sauces, gravies, and soups, as it creates a smooth, glossy consistency. Furthermore, tapioca is a key component in bubble tea, a popular drink that features the addition of chewy tapioca pearls to tea or milk-based beverages. Tapioca Processing And Production

Tapioca processing and production involve a series of steps to transform the cassava root into tapioca pearls or flour. The process begins with the harvesting of mature cassava roots, which are then peeled and washed to remove impurities. The roots are then grated or shredded to produce a coarse pulp, which is subjected to a process of pressing and squeezing to extract the starchy liquid. This milky liquid is left to settle, allowing the starch to separate and sink to the bottom. The excess water is then drained off, leaving behind a moist tapioca starch, which is then further processed to form pearls or flour.

The production of tapioca pearls involves shaping the tapioca starch into small balls, which are then processed to produce the characteristic translucent appearance. These pearls are then dried to achieve the desired texture. Tapioca flour, on the other hand, is a versatile ingredient used in various culinary applications. Environmental Impact And Sustainability

As tapioca is derived from the cassava plant, it is important to consider its environmental impact and sustainability. Cassava cultivation can have both positive and negative effects on the environment. On the positive side, cassava is a hardy and drought-resistant plant, requiring less water and fertilizer compared to other crops. This makes it a suitable option for regions with challenging growing conditions.

However, there are also potential environmental concerns associated with cassava cultivation. Large-scale production can lead to deforestation and soil degradation, impacting local ecosystems and biodiversity. Additionally, the extensive use of chemical fertilizers and pesticides in some cassava farming practices can contribute to soil and water pollution.

To ensure the sustainability of tapioca production, it is crucial to promote responsible farming practices, such as agroforestry and crop rotation, to minimize the environmental impact. Implementing sustainable agricultural techniques and supporting small-scale farmers can help preserve natural resources and protect the environment.
